Version: 12.x (Current)


In order to configure the Teleconsultation Service with the console you need to deploy two services: the Teleconsultation Service Backend and the Teleconsultation Service Frontend. Both are available in the marketplace.

Configure the Teleconsultation Service Backend following this guide before using the Teleconsultation Service Frontend.

Endpoint configuration

In order to make the route accessible to the page where the teleconsultation will take place, you need to create an additional endpoint to expose that route.


  1. Custom endpoint to expose teleconsultation-service-fe: /telecons-fe

Config Map (optional)

The teleconsultation-service-fe normally does not require any config map. But, if you plan to embed the teleconsultation-service-fe inside an iframe or web-view, you might run into a CSP error (Content Security Policy). To avoid this error you could set the right Content Security Policy through the config map.

Example of config map that implement a custom CSP
location / {
include /etc/nginx/security.d/cross-site_script.conf;
add_header 'Content-Security-Policy' "default-src 'self'; frame-src https://<YOUR_PROD_BASE_PATH>; script-src 'self' https://<YOUR_PROD_BASE_PATH> 'unsafe-eval'; connect-src 'self' https://<YOUR_PROD_BASE_PATH> wss:// wss://<YOUR_PROD_BASE_PATH> 'unsafe-eval'; object-src 'none'; style-src 'self' 'unsafe-inline'; img-src 'self'; font-src 'self'" always;

expires $expires;

try_files $uri $uri/index.html /index.html =404;

Mount your config map in the right place in order to override the default one, e.g.: /etc/nginx/conf.d/website.conf.